dc.description.abstractBecause of the effects of post-modernity and the social and correlative family destructuring, the identity construction of the individual has been complicated and adolescence has become a stage of life which is hard to go through and overcome because they don’t have a life ideal and ethical structuring references. For young people of the marginality, this situation is even more complex due to multiple material shortages as well as psychological, educational and cultural deficits which they experience. The strength when they do something, typical of this age, makes them perpetrate very serious criminal transgressions. The only way to revert their criminal destiny would be to create policies of socio-cultural inclusion within a new symbolic institutionality.
